MATLABĀ® Test Report

Timestamp:

29-Sep-2025 20:32:48

Host:

runnervm3ublj

Platform:

glnxa64

MATLAB Version:

25.2.0.2998904 (R2025b)

Number of Tests:

12

Testing Time:

24.2764 seconds

Overall Result:

PASSED

Overview

/home/runner/work/Virtual-Controls-Laboratory/Virtual-Controls-Laboratory/SoftwareTests/

SmokeTests

3.0581 seconds

SolnSmokeTests

21.2184 seconds

Details

/home/runner/work/Virtual-Controls-Laboratory/Virtual-Controls-Laboratory/SoftwareTests/

SmokeTests

SmokeRun Class Setup Parameters: Project=matlab.project.Project Test Parameters: File=CruiseControl.mlx

The test passed. Duration: 2.3419 seconds

(Overview)

SmokeRun Class Setup Parameters: Project=matlab.project.Project Test Parameters: File=PositionAnalysis.mlx

The test passed. Duration: 0.2588 seconds

(Overview)

SmokeRun Class Setup Parameters: Project=matlab.project.Project Test Parameters: File=PositionControl.mlx

The test passed. Duration: 0.2493 seconds

(Overview)

SmokeRun Class Setup Parameters: Project=matlab.project.Project Test Parameters: File=VehicleModel.mlx

The test passed. Duration: 0.2081 seconds

(Overview)

SolnSmokeTests

ExistSolns Class Setup Parameters: Project=matlab.project.Project Test Parameters: File=CruiseControl.mlx

The test passed. Duration: 0.1433 seconds

(Overview)

ExistSolns Class Setup Parameters: Project=matlab.project.Project Test Parameters: File=PositionAnalysis.mlx

The test passed. Duration: 0.0587 seconds

(Overview)

ExistSolns Class Setup Parameters: Project=matlab.project.Project Test Parameters: File=PositionControl.mlx

The test passed. Duration: 0.0583 seconds

(Overview)

ExistSolns Class Setup Parameters: Project=matlab.project.Project Test Parameters: File=VehicleModel.mlx

The test passed. Duration: 0.0585 seconds

(Overview)

SmokeRun Class Setup Parameters: Project=matlab.project.Project Test Parameters: File=CruiseControl.mlx

The test passed. Duration: 0.2506 seconds

(Overview)

SmokeRun Class Setup Parameters: Project=matlab.project.Project Test Parameters: File=PositionAnalysis.mlx

The test passed. Duration: 13.3040 seconds

Event:

Timestamp: 29-Sep-2025 20:32:32

Verbosity: Terse

Logged Diagnostic:

Figure saved to: --> /tmp/7ff2c3f9-fff5-4ccf-a3b0-f1cfb83d79b4/Figure_8f4dd99e-a808-4b65-b18c-4bd5eec8d673.png

Event Location: SolnSmokeTests[Project=matlab.project.Project]/SmokeRun(File=PositionAnalysis.mlx)

Stack:

In /home/runner/work/Virtual-Controls-Laboratory/Virtual-Controls-Laboratory/SoftwareTests/SolnSmokeTests.m (SolnSmokeTests.SmokeRun) at 110

(Overview)

SmokeRun Class Setup Parameters: Project=matlab.project.Project Test Parameters: File=PositionControl.mlx

The test passed. Duration: 0.0977 seconds

(Overview)

SmokeRun Class Setup Parameters: Project=matlab.project.Project Test Parameters: File=VehicleModel.mlx

The test passed. Duration: 7.2472 seconds

Event:

Timestamp: 29-Sep-2025 20:32:41

Verbosity: Terse

Logged Diagnostic:

Figure saved to: --> /tmp/7ff2c3f9-fff5-4ccf-a3b0-f1cfb83d79b4/Figure_42be41c1-36f1-405e-9666-fe11d0ed0ea9.png

Event Location: SolnSmokeTests[Project=matlab.project.Project]/SmokeRun(File=VehicleModel.mlx)

Stack:

In /home/runner/work/Virtual-Controls-Laboratory/Virtual-Controls-Laboratory/SoftwareTests/SolnSmokeTests.m (SolnSmokeTests.SmokeRun) at 110

(Overview)

Command Window Text

Running SmokeTests >> Running CruiseControl.mlx task2 = "-" task3 = NaN task4 = NaN task5a = NaN task5b = NaN task6 = "-" task7 = NaN task10 = NaN task11 = NaN task12 = "-" task13 = NaN task14a = NaN task14b = "-" .>> Running PositionAnalysis.mlx task6 = "-" task8 = "-" .>> Running PositionControl.mlx task3a = NaN task3b = NaN task3c = NaN task3d = NaN task3e = NaN task3f = NaN task5a = "<replace this text with your answer but keep the quotes>" task5b = "<replace this text with your answer but keep the quotes>" task5c = "<replace this text with your answer but keep the quotes>" task5d = NaN task5e = "-" .>> Running VehicleModel.mlx task1 = "<replace this text with your answer but keep the quotes>" task2 = "<replace this text with your answer but keep the quotes>" task5a = NaN task5b = NaN task8a = NaN task8b = NaN task9a = "-" task9b = "-" task9c = "-" task11_m = NaN task11_b = NaN task13a = "-" task13b = "-" task14a = NaN task14b = NaN task13c = "<replace this text with your answer but keep the quotes>" . Done SmokeTests __________ Running SolnSmokeTests ....>> Running CruiseControlSoln.mlx task2 = "no" task3 = 144 task4 = 70 task5a = 57 task5b = 63 task6 = "no" task7 = 17 task10 = 0.4400 task11 = 48.6000 task12 = "yes" task13 = 6942 task14a = 46 task14b = "better" .>> Running PositionAnalysisSoln.mlx G = 113.7 ------------- s^2 + 3.398 s Continuous-time transfer function. D = 0.1 s^2 + s + 0.1 ----------------- s Continuous-time transfer function. C = 11.37 s^2 + 113.7 s + 11.37 --------------------------------- s^3 + 14.77 s^2 + 113.7 s + 11.37 Continuous-time transfer function. task6 = "Yes" task7 = -7.3333 + 7.6443i -7.3333 - 7.6443i -0.1013 + 0.0000i task8 = "Yes" [Terse] Diagnostic logged (2025-09-29 20:32:32): Figure saved to: --> /tmp/7ff2c3f9-fff5-4ccf-a3b0-f1cfb83d79b4/Figure_8f4dd99e-a808-4b65-b18c-4bd5eec8d673.png .>> Running PositionControlSoln.mlx task3a = 134 task3b = 90 task3c = 0.1600 task3d = 2.2400 task3e = 48.9000 task3f = 0.4300 task5a = "The system has a short rise time but overshoots the target." task5b = "No, larges values of ki increase the magnitude of the oscillations." task5c = "Yes, it reduces the overshoot." task5d = 0.3000 task5e = "PD" .>> Running VehicleModelSoln.mlx task1 = "m*vdot = -b*v + u" task2 = "G = 1/(m*s+b)" G = 1 ------------ 1000 s + 150 Continuous-time transfer function. task5a = 33.3000 task5b = 74.5000 task8a = 0.0040 task8b = 5.1300 task9a = "yes" task9b = "no" task9c = "no" H = 0.00398 ---------- 5.13 s + 1 Continuous-time transfer function. task11_m = 1.2889e+03 task11_b = 251.2563 task13a = "yes" task13b = "no" task14a = 5628 task14b = 41.3000 task13c = "No, because the operating point of the cruise control should be a higher speed, like 50mph, rather than 0mph." [Terse] Diagnostic logged (2025-09-29 20:32:41): Figure saved to: --> /tmp/7ff2c3f9-fff5-4ccf-a3b0-f1cfb83d79b4/Figure_42be41c1-36f1-405e-9666-fe11d0ed0ea9.png . Done SolnSmokeTests __________